What is LGR?

Load Generation and Regulation (LGR) is a fundamental concept in electrical power system operation that involves balancing the electricity load demand with the power generation output to maintain grid stability and frequency within acceptable limits. In India, LGR is critical for the operation of the National Grid, where regional load dispatch centers continuously monitor and adjust generation from thermal, hydro, nuclear, and renewable sources to match fluctuating demand. It is used in real-time by engineers and system operators, especially during peak hours and when integrating variable renewable energy. LGR principles are also applied in designing automatic generation control (AGC) systems and load shedding schemes to prevent blackouts.
